Tips for Finding the Best Self Storage Facility

There’s more to deciding which company is right for your storage needs than meets the eye. Here are some factors to consider when making your decision.

Units size

How much do you need to store? You need to make sure that the facility you choose has units that are large enough to house everything you need with enough room to maneuver, rearrange, and carry things in and out as needed. If you need to access your storage unit frequently, having a little extra space will go a long way towards your comfort, and having a hallway can go a long way. Wide aisles are key in many situations. At the same time, larger units cost more, so choosing the smallest that meets your needs will save you money, especially if you don’t need to come and go very often.

Access

How often will you need to access your belongings? Will you need to access them on short notice? Make sure you find a company that allows you to come and go as often as you need.

Climate control

If the type of material you need to house will be affected by fluctuations in temperature and humidity, make sure that the installation you choose can maintain the climate at the desired level to avoid damage. You don’t want to go back after six months or a year to find everything in bad shape.

Special storage needs

Do you need to store a boat or a car? What about an RV? Not all companies can do this type of work, but many can. Find one with a highly trained and knowledgeable staff who can best take care of any special items you need to store and protect.

Additional services

It is worth examining the location in person to see if the automatic storage units have qualities that will make the process easier. Roller doors are an example of something that makes transporting things in and out very easy compared to narrower units. Paved driveways also provide a cleaner move-in and move-in experience, allowing you to drive to the space you have rented.

Security

The main focus of every self storage facility should be to keep your belongings (and yourself) safe and secure. Are there cameras on the premises? Are alarms installed in each unit to protect against theft? Are trained and certified security personnel available?

Customer service

It is important to choose a facility that has a reputation for superior customer service. Employees who are willing to be accommodating and help you figure out the details of storing your particular set of belongings will make your experience that much more seamless. The point is to make your life easier, not to add extra hassles. There are many questions that come up with storing important belongings, and company employees should be able to answer each and every question and help you determine the type of unit that is best for you.

Thinking about all of these factors in advance will help you make an informed decision about personal storage.
